Book Description
A second glorious collection of poems from the wonderful Roger Stevens in which he covers subjects as varied as monsters, Halloween, snow, dinosaurs, love, science, parents who dance and chicken school. from Chicken School; Period one - simple clucking; Period two - more clucking; Period three - clucking with attitude; Period four - clucking with indecision; Period five - pecking in dirt; Period s...
